Debit Cards And Credit Cards

    View: 
As we mentioned in previous article, Consumer loans refers to people borrow money to make a wide range of secured and unsecure loans to consumers for consumable items from lending institution. Beside consumer loans, debit cards and credit cards also play an important role in consumer daily purchase.



I. Debit cards

1) First of all debit cards are not used for credit, it is your money deposited in your bank, trust or credit union checking account.

2) A debit card allows the user to make purchases immediately and paid by his or her regular checking account.

3) Debit cards are also used to access to automatic ATM machines.

4) With debit cards, you don't have to use checks or cash. All purchases are transacted electronically.

II. Credit cards

1) Charge Cards

a) Charge cards is a form of short-term credit issued by the bank or trust to borrower for purchasing.

b) Charge accounts requiring full payment within a specific grace period.

2) Credit cards

a) Credit cards is a revolving loans.It offers the card holders to continue charging purchases to his or her account, as long as a portion of the bill is paid each month.

b) There are 2 major types of credit cards issued by bank and department store c.

i) The grace period on bank cards is 21 days.

ii) The grace period on department store cards is 21-30 days.

c) Cash advances are allowed with credit cards issued by financial institutions.

d) It is your responsibility to immediately report the loss or theft of your card to the respective bank, trust company, or credit union.

e) All banks limit the card holder's liability to $50 after notification.

f) Bank credit cards charge interest rate between 17-19.

g) Interests are calculated on the daily outstanding balance.

III. Credit card payments

After receiving the credit card statement, you may pay off the balance in full without paying interest, or you may make a partial payment and start to pay interest.

If you make a partial payment, there are 3 types of concurrent interest rates are charged

1) From the date the credit card office posted the transaction to the next statement date.

2) From one statement date to the next.

3) From the second statement date to the payment date.

In order to accept credit card payments, merchants need to have a payment processing method available to them. Typically, this means having use of a merchant account. This allows the merchant to accept major credit cards such as Visa and Mastercard. The downside to having a merchant account is the wave of fees that are attached to every transaction. Depending upon the merchant account contract, these fees can dramatically reduce the profitability of a transaction.

Today, more consumers are using debit cards to purchase items. While many merchants know that accepting debit card transactions will lower their payment processing fees, they often fail to realize that there are different types of debit card transactions, each with different fees. Below, we'll describe the difference between accepting debit cards and credit cards. You'll also learn how you can lower your fees even further by accepting direct debit transactions.

Debit Card Versus Credit Card Processing

From the merchant's point of view, there's only 1 notable difference between accepting a debit card and a credit card for a transaction. While a credit card allows the customer to tap into a credit line, the debit card allows the merchant to withdraw money for payment directly from a customer's bank account. The main benefit for the merchant is that processing a debit card transaction implies less risk for the bank. Therefore, the discount rate applied to the transaction is lower.

What Is A Direct Debit Transaction?

A direct debit transaction has the same result as a normal debit card transaction. The money is taken from the customer's bank account and transferred to the merchant. However, the process through which this happens is different. Processing a debit card for payment must be done through the merchant account. These transactions follow the same stream through the network as transactions processed with a credit card.

By contrast, a direct debit payment goes through the Automated Clearing House (ACH) network. It's transferred between banks. As long as a merchant has authorization to process ACH transactions, the direct debt can be performed through a business checking account.

Lowering Fees Through Direct Debit

Even though processing a debit card transaction through your merchant account will usually result in lower fees than a credit card transaction, you can lower your fees further. A normal debit card payment will typically have a discount rate of 2-3% attached. A direct debit payment carries a flat fee. Most of the time, it's $1 or less per transaction.

Here's an example of how much you can save by accepting a direct debit payment. Assume a transaction is $200. Using your merchant account to process a debit card payment with a 2.25% discount rate, you would pay $4.50. Accepting a direct debit payment through the ACH network would cost $1 (or less). If you complete 300 transactions per month of similar size, you could save over $1,000 per month.

Getting Started With Direct Debit Payment Processing

Accepting direct debit transactions is simple. You should start by asking your bank if they can help you gain authorization for ACH payment processing. Unlike establishing a merchant account, you won't be required to sign a long-term contract. You'll likely be able to use your existing business checking account for processing the payments.

As a merchant, you will still need to maintain your merchant account to process credit card payments. But, for customers who wish to use their debit cards to purchase items, consider becoming authorized for ACH payment processing. It's transparent to the customer and less-costly for you, the merchant.
